In Newport, every trail tells a story, and every pawprint marks the start of another adventure. Stay overnight and enjoy some of the best paw-approved trails for your next adventure:

🐾 Back Bay Trail

  • Length: 2.89 miles (one way)

  • Difficulty: Easy to Moderate

  • Features: Scenic estuary views, paved road, birdwatching

  • Dog Friendly: ✅ Yes (leashed)

🐾 Upper Bay Trail

  • Length: 2.34 miles (one way)

  • Difficulty: Easy

  • Features: Paved multi-use path, occasional horseback sightings

  • Dog Friendly: ✅ Yes (leashed)

🐾 Castaways Trail

  • Length: 1.02 miles (one way)

  • Difficulty: Easy

  • Features: Overlooks Upper Newport Bay & Harbor, scenic lookouts

  • Dog Friendly: ✅ Yes (leashed)

🐾 Pier to Pier Trail

  • Length: 1.74 miles (one way)

  • Difficulty: Easy

  • Features: Beachfront paved trail from Newport Pier to Balboa Pier

  • Dog Friendly: ✅ Yes (leashed, with time restrictions near beach)

🐾 Oceanfront Boardwalk

  • Length: 3 miles (one way)

  • Difficulty: Easy

  • Features: Wide paved path with ocean views, adjacent to shops

  • Dog Friendly: ✅ Yes (restricted hours between 10 a.m. – 4:30 p.m.)

🐾 Balboa Island Loop

  • Length: 1.70 miles (loop)

  • Difficulty: Easy

  • Features: Paved harborside trail with charming scenery

  • Dog Friendly: ✅ Yes (leashed)

🐾 Corona Del Mar Loop

  • Length: 1.72 miles

  • Difficulty: Easy

  • Features: Ocean Blvd views, flower-lined streets

  • Dog Friendly: ✅ Yes (leashed)

🐾 Inspiration Point

  • Length: Short scenic walk

  • Difficulty: Easy

  • Features: Panoramic views, benches, popular sunset spot

  • Dog Friendly: ✅ Yes (leashed)

🐾 Fashion Island Loop

  • Length: 1.22 miles

  • Difficulty: Easy

  • Features: Urban walk with distant ocean views

  • Dog Friendly: ✅ Yes (leashed)

🐾 Civic Center Park Sculpture Trail

  • Length: 1.23 miles (loop)

  • Difficulty: Easy

  • Features: Sculptures, native landscaping, ocean peeks

  • Dog Friendly: ✅ Yes (leashed); includes a dog park nearby

🐾 Bonita Creek Trail

  • Length: 0.91 miles (one way)

  • Difficulty: Easy

  • Features: Connects Bonita Creek & Arroyo Park, paved

  • Dog Friendly: ✅ Yes (leashed)

🐾 Arroyo Trail

  • Length: 0.61 miles (one way)

  • Difficulty: Easy

  • Features: Mix of dirt & pavement, underpass tunnel

  • Dog Friendly: ✅ Yes (leashed)

🐾 Bonita Canyon Sports Park Trail

  • Length: 1.23 miles (one way)

  • Difficulty: Easy

  • Features: Paved route through sports park

  • Dog Friendly: ✅ Yes (leashed)

🐾 Buffalo Hills Trail

  • Length: 1.28 miles (one way)

  • Difficulty: Easy(or ask me for referrals)

  • Features: Sidewalk route through Port Streets neighborhood

  • Dog Friendly: ✅ Yes (leashed)

🐾 Newport Ridge Trail

  • Length: 1.73 miles

  • Difficulty: Easy

  • Features: Sidewalk path with distant ocean views

  • Dog Friendly: ✅ Yes (leashed)
